Abstract

The invention provides a structure of a banknote conveying channel of a circulation machine core and a banknote conveying method. The banknote conveying channel of structures enables that banknotes are transmitted among a banknote sorting module, a discriminating module, a temporary storage module, a lose-and-found small banknote box and a banknote box according to a prescribed path; and the structure further comprises an M channel module, an F channel module and an O channel module through which banknotes are input to or output from the banknote box. the method can realize paths of five flows including deposit, withdrawal, recovery, money replenish and sorting.

Background technology
Circulation movement is the critical component of the financial self-service equipments such as ATM, and banknote is by the Transfer pipe in circulation movement Realize user carry out withdrawal note distribution portion (access portion), to access banknote differentiate discriminating portion (identification part), to depositing The banknote entered carries out the flowing between temporary storage part and the cash box storing banknote kept in.At present, each financial self-service equipment is for realizing Banknote in note distribution portion, discriminating portion, transmit conveniently and efficiently between temporary storage part and cash box, devise some banknote conveyer devices, profit Above-mentioned functions is realized with banknote transporter.At present circulation movement is as banknote automatic traction equipment core, including withdrawal unit, Identification part, temporary storage part, transport path, for accessing the Multiple Currencies paper money case of banknote and useless paper money case.When carrying out credit transaction, turn round and look at The paper money mouth of withdrawal unit put into by banknote by visitor, after banknote separates, differentiates identification part, by the banknote of identification by defeated Path is sent to send into temporary storage part, it is impossible to the banknote of identification is then transmitted back to withdrawal unit, gives back client.After client confirms deposit, The banknote of temporary storage part is transported to paper money case by identification part.If client selects to cancel deposit, conveying is restored by the banknote of temporary storage part Withdraw the money portion.When withdrawing the money, the banknote taken out in paper money case is identified through identification part, is entered by identification part by the banknote identified Enter the portion that withdraws the money, identify that problematic banknote enters temporary storage part and temporarily preserves, and entered by the identified portion of temporary storage part after having withdrawn the money Enter useless paper money case.
In prior art, from identification part to temporary storage part, the path of withdrawal unit all use arc structure, at temporary place Blade and the leaf position controller that can switch transport path is set on transport road.Leaf position controller controls blade and exists Switch between three diverse locations, it is achieved between identification part to temporary storage part, identification part to withdrawal unit, temporary storage part to withdrawal unit The switching in three different paths.
